arm64: dts: exynos: Add more clocks to Exynos5433 Decon and DeconTV
authorMarek Szyprowski <m.szyprowski@samsung.com>
Wed, 23 May 2018 09:12:27 +0000 (11:12 +0200)
committerInki Dae <inki.dae@samsung.com>
Mon, 3 Dec 2018 00:56:49 +0000 (09:56 +0900)
Add all '1x' clocks to decon and decontv devices. Enabling those clocks
is needed to get proper display on hardware windows no 4 and 5.

Signed-off-by: Marek Szyprowski <m.szyprowski@samsung.com>
Change-Id: I47043438d55591f0202e8ddf3cf4cf86bfa4a9f3

arch/arm64/boot/dts/exynos/exynos5433.dtsi

index a168c5608e81e8b3bc0dc4114b42f31245d0510c..bee00ead0a7b962f2e3dfe3799b2311918e0b2c1 100644 (file)
                                <&cmu_disp CLK_ACLK_SMMU_DECON0X>,
                                <&cmu_disp CLK_ACLK_XIU_DECON0X>,
                                <&cmu_disp CLK_PCLK_SMMU_DECON0X>,
+                               <&cmu_disp CLK_ACLK_SMMU_DECON1X>,
+                               <&cmu_disp CLK_ACLK_XIU_DECON1X>,
+                               <&cmu_disp CLK_PCLK_SMMU_DECON1X>,
                                <&cmu_disp CLK_SCLK_DECON_VCLK>,
                                <&cmu_disp CLK_SCLK_DECON_ECLK>;
                        clock-names = "pclk", "aclk_decon", "aclk_smmu_decon0x",
                                "aclk_xiu_decon0x", "pclk_smmu_decon0x",
-                               "sclk_decon_vclk", "sclk_decon_eclk";
+                               "aclk_smmu_decon1x", "aclk_xiu_decon1x",
+                               "pclk_smmu_decon1x", "sclk_decon_vclk",
+                               "sclk_decon_eclk";
                        power-domains = <&pd_disp>;
                        interrupt-names = "fifo", "vsync", "lcd_sys";
                        interrupts = <GIC_SPI 201 IRQ_TYPE_LEVEL_HIGH>,
                                 <&cmu_disp CLK_ACLK_SMMU_TV0X>,
                                 <&cmu_disp CLK_ACLK_XIU_TV0X>,
                                 <&cmu_disp CLK_PCLK_SMMU_TV0X>,
+                                <&cmu_disp CLK_ACLK_SMMU_TV1X>,
+                                <&cmu_disp CLK_ACLK_XIU_TV1X>,
+                                <&cmu_disp CLK_PCLK_SMMU_TV1X>,
                                 <&cmu_disp CLK_SCLK_DECON_TV_VCLK>,
                                 <&cmu_disp CLK_SCLK_DECON_TV_ECLK>;
                        clock-names = "pclk", "aclk_decon", "aclk_smmu_decon0x",
                                      "aclk_xiu_decon0x", "pclk_smmu_decon0x",
-                                     "sclk_decon_vclk", "sclk_decon_eclk";
+                                     "aclk_smmu_decon1x", "aclk_xiu_decon1x",
+                                     "pclk_smmu_decon1x", "sclk_decon_vclk",
+                                     "sclk_decon_eclk";
                        samsung,disp-sysreg = <&syscon_disp>;
                        power-domains = <&pd_disp>;
                        interrupt-names = "fifo", "vsync", "lcd_sys";